IGN Convention Fifth Edition 2017 – Bahrain

By Entertainment 2017, Entertainment Events, TARTEEBNo Comments

The IGN Convention, the #1 pop-culture event in the region, brought together fans of video games, comics, and entertainment for an unforgettable experience. The event offered exclusive previews, celebrity meet-and-greets, gaming tournaments, cosplay competitions, and a vibrant Artist Hall featuring a wide range of related exhibitors. TARTEEB delivered full event services, including branding, printing, production and setup, lighting, electronics and sound systems, organizing, gift items, and video and photography coverage, ensuring a high-energy, immersive, and professionally executed convention.

Workshop 2015 – Bahrain

By Corporate 2015, Corporate Events, Ministry of InformationNo Comments

His Excellency Mr. Issa Bin Abdul Rahman Al Hamadi, Minister of Public Information, highlighted that this workshop—the first of its kind—addressed various issues related to the development of the information and communication sector. The workshop emphasized a community partnership approach involving both public and private entities. TARTEEB provided essential services including branding, printing, production, and setup to ensure a successful event.
